Re: Can the 2008 Vikings make the playoffs

They arent as bad as you think they are and they do have a shot at the wild card, only with a few improvements.
If they want to make it this year, they have to go with Jackson I think. Unless some really good veteran pops up somewhere. Jackson is young, and has improved. With 260 rush yards, he's proved he's not afraid to tuck the ball and run when there is nothing open. He had 12 interceptions in 12 games. I compared him to Tony Romo who had 19 interceptions in 16 games. I think Jackson will be good enough.
Vikings D was 1st against run, but 32 against the pass. Offense was 1st in rushing, but 28th in passing yards. That last cant all be laid at Jackson's feet. Rice is a good receiver, but they all need to step it up.
Jackson was sacked 19 times in 12 games, which comes out to about 1.6 per game. Romo was sacked 24 times in 16 games which comes out to about 1.5 per game. So pass protection isnt bad comparatively.
Also remember, this team was just buying into Coach Childress's program and he was just buying into this team at the end of the year. They should be in better sync next year.
